What Does a Mid-Season App Transition Actually Look Like?
Most coaches imagine the switch as a simple event: download app, load playbook, call plays on screen. The reality involves at least a dozen decision points that most staffs encounter for the first time under pressure.
Case Study 1: The 6A Program That Switched After Week 4
A 6A high school program in a competitive Texas district came to us after losing two consecutive games in which the opposing staff appeared to have decoded their wristband signals. The offensive coordinator was running a tempo spread with roughly 180 plays in the active call sheet. Their signal system used a color-number-word combination that cycled weekly, but film study strongly suggested at least one opponent had cracked the pattern.
The head coach made the call to go digital during their bye week — giving the staff exactly nine days to install, test, and deploy a tablet-based play calling app for their remaining six regular-season games.
Here is what happened in those nine days. The OC spent the first two days simply rebuilding the playbook digitally, tagging formations, motions, and personnel groupings into the app's taxonomy. That process alone revealed something surprising: they had been carrying roughly 40 plays that hadn't been called in over a year. Cleaning house was an unexpected benefit. By day four, the staff ran a walkthrough where the OC called plays from a tablet and a student assistant relayed the visual to the sideline display. The first attempt was slower than their old wristband system by a significant margin.
The breakthrough came on day six, when they restructured their call-sheet organization from alphabetical to situational — grouping plays by down-and-distance and field zone rather than formation family. That single organizational decision cut their average relay time enough to match their old pace.
They won four of their last six games. The OC later told us the app didn't make the offense better. It made the preparation better, because the digital playbook forced a level of organizational discipline that the old laminated sheets had typically demanded.
The app didn't make the offense better. It made the preparation better — because a digital playbook forces organizational discipline that laminated sheets typically demand.
Case Study 2: The D-III College Staff That Nearly Lost Their Locker Room
Not every story ends well in the short term. A Division III college program adopted a visual play-calling platform the summer before their season, but the installation was handled almost entirely by the offensive coordinator without meaningful buy-in from the rest of the staff.
The quarterbacks coach had spent eleven years reading signals off a board. The receivers coach had built his own wristband encoding system. Neither had been consulted on the switch. By Week 2, the sideline was running two parallel systems — the app for the OC's calls and a backup wristband for the position coaches who didn't trust the technology.
Predictably, confusion compounded. In a rivalry game, the QB received conflicting information from the tablet relay and the wristband simultaneously. The staff burned two timeouts in the first half sorting out communication breakdowns. We cover why this kind of sideline chaos happens in our piece on football miscommunication and how play calls fall apart.
The fix was not technical. It was cultural. The head coach had to make a binary decision: the entire staff commits to the app, or they go back to the board. They committed. But it took until Week 5 before the operation ran cleanly, and the early-season turbulence cost them at least one game they believed they should have won.
The lesson: a play calling app is a staff-wide operating system, not an OC's personal tool. If even one coach on the sideline is working off a different communication layer, the system breaks.
Case Study 3: The Youth Organization That Got It Right the First Time
A large youth football organization — eight teams across four age divisions — decided to standardize on a single digital play-calling platform for all of their coaches. Most of these coaches were volunteers with varying levels of technical literacy.
What made this implementation unusual was their approach to the rollout. Rather than training coaches on the app's features, the organization first standardized their playbook architecture. Every team at every level used the same formation naming conventions, the same personnel grouping labels, and the same play-tagging taxonomy. The app was introduced only after the shared language was already in place.
The result was the smoothest transition we've seen. Coaches who had typically used a tablet for play calling were functional within two practices, because the digital interface simply mirrored the organizational system they had already learned on paper. Coaches moving up from the 10U division to the 12U squad didn't need to relearn anything — the app was the same, the playbook structure was the same, and only the complexity of the plays themselves changed.
This is the model we now recommend to every program, regardless of level. Build the organizational system first. Let the app serve the system, not the other way around.
How Long Does It Actually Take Before a Play Calling App Makes You Faster?
The honest answer is longer than most vendors suggest. Based on what we have observed across multiple programs, here is a realistic timeline framework.
| Phase | Duration | What Happens | Common Pitfall |
|---|---|---|---|
| Playbook digitization | 3–7 days | Rebuild call sheet in app taxonomy | Copying old structure without rethinking organization |
| Staff alignment | 2–5 days | All coaches trained on relay workflow | Skipping position coaches, only training OC |
| Controlled walkthrough | 2–3 practices | Simulate game-speed calls without pressure | Not timing the relay and comparing to old system |
| Live deployment (early) | Games 1–3 | Running app with analog backup available | Over-relying on backup, typically fully committing |
| Full integration | Games 4–6 | App is primary system, backup retired | Declaring victory too early before stress-testing |
| Optimization | Ongoing | Refining call-sheet layout based on game data | Treating the app as "done" instead of iterating |
Programs that skip the alignment phase — which is where Case Study 2 went wrong — typically add two to four weeks to the full integration timeline. Programs that invest in organizational infrastructure first, like the youth organization in Case Study 3, often compress the entire process into half the time.

What Separates a Play Calling App That Works From One That Collects Dust?
I have watched coaching staffs demo an app on a Monday, rave about it on a Tuesday, and abandon it by the following Friday. The pattern is remarkably consistent, and the failure points almost typically involve the technology itself.
The Three Non-Negotiable Features
After working with dozens of programs through this process, we have identified three capabilities that separate apps coaches actually use from apps that get uninstalled.
Visual play delivery, not text-based. Coordinators think in formations, not words. If a play calling app requires the QB or signal relay to read text under stadium lights, the system is already slower than a picture board. The apps that stick deliver visual representations — formation diagrams, motion arrows, personnel icons — that the receiver can process in under two seconds. Offline functionality. Every Friday night stadium in America has at least one dead zone. If the app requires a persistent internet connection to function, it will fail exactly when you need it most — third quarter of a playoff game in a packed house where cellular bandwidth is saturated. The programs that succeed insist on apps that sync playbooks locally and operate fully offline during games.
Sub-three-tap play selection. If a coordinator has to navigate through more than three screens to find and send a play, the app is slower than a laminated card. The Professional implementations allow coordinators to filter by situation and send with a single confirmation tap. The Feature That Doesn't Matter (But Everyone Asks About)
Analytics dashboards. Every coach asks about post-game data visualization during the evaluation phase, and almost none of them use it consistently after the first month. The programs that extract real value from app-generated data are programs that already had a dedicated analytics workflow — typically at the college level with a quality-control staff member assigned to tendency breakdowns. If your program doesn't have that infrastructure, don't let a flashy dashboard drive your purchasing decision.
What Are the Real Risks of Getting This Wrong?
The downside of a botched play calling app transition is not just wasted money. It is operational regression — a period where your sideline communication is genuinely worse than it was before the switch.
I have seen this happen twice in ways that affected game outcomes. In one case, a coaching staff attempted to run their new app on consumer-grade tablets that had not been tested in direct sunlight. The glare made the screen unreadable for the signal relay, and the staff spent an entire first quarter calling plays verbally from the press box through a radio system that wasn't designed for play-by-play communication. The breakdown cascaded. By the time they switched to their emergency wristband backup, the rhythm of the offense was gone.

The downside of a bad app transition isn't wasted money — it's operational regression, a stretch of games where your sideline is genuinely worse than before you switched.
The other risk is more subtle: staff fracture. When a coordinator pushes technology that the rest of the staff hasn't bought into, it creates a trust gap that extends beyond the app itself. The position coaches start questioning whether the OC is more interested in gadgets than game-planning. That dynamic is toxic, and it can take an entire offseason to repair.

Frequently Asked Questions About Play Calling App Transitions
Can I switch to a play calling app mid-season without disrupting my offense?
Yes, but expect a two-to-four-week integration period where your operation may be slightly slower before it gets faster. The key is maintaining an analog backup during the transition and committing a full staff training window — not just the OC — before going live in a game. Programs that plan for this adjustment period consistently succeed.
Do I need special hardware, or can I use any tablet?
Consumer tablets can work, but they frequently fail under game-day conditions — direct sunlight, rain, cold temperatures, and crowd-related network congestion. Purpose-built cases with anti-glare screens and offline-capable apps eliminate most hardware-related failures. Test your exact setup outdoors before trusting it in a game.
Is a play calling app legal at the high school level?
Rules vary by state association. The NFHS does not currently mandate a blanket ban on sideline tablets, but individual state athletic associations may impose restrictions on electronic communication during games. Check your state's specific regulations before purchasing, and design your system so it can function without real-time electronic communication if required.
How many plays can a typical app hold in an active call sheet?
Most modern platforms handle hundreds of plays without performance issues. The real constraint is not the app's capacity but the coordinator's ability to navigate the call sheet quickly under pressure. Programs that keep their active game-day sheet between 100 and 200 plays — organized by situation rather than formation — report the fastest selection times.
What happens if the app crashes during a game?
Every staff using a digital play calling app needs a documented fallback procedure. The fastest recovery method is a simplified wristband card with your core 30-play package — not your full playbook — that can be distributed to players within one timeout. Programs that practice the switchover during the week recover in under 90 seconds.
Does switching to an app eliminate signal-stealing?
A digital system eliminates the visual signals that opponents can film and decode, which removes the most common attack vector for sign-stealing. However, if your app displays plays on a tablet visible to opposing sidelines, you have simply replaced one vulnerability with another. Screen positioning, privacy filters, and encrypted transmission protocols all matter.
